About Edgewater Gardens: •NO HOA. NO assessments. Edgewater Gardens is in Florida's thriving New Port Richey in Pasco County with easy access to a vast number of local amenities such as shopping centers, schools, restaurants, marinas, Gulf Coast beaches, as well as Werner-Boyce Salt Springs State Park, James E. Grey Preserve (an 80-acre wildlife preserve along the Pithlachascotee/Cotee River; also part of the Great Florida Birding Trail), Jay B. Starkey Wilderness Park, Sims Park, Robert K. Rees Memorial Park (with a small BEACH), Anclote Key Preserve State Park, Meadows DOG PARK; Summertree Golf Club and Seven Springs Golf and Country Club are also popular nearby options. •Oyster Creek is a tidal stream that connects to the Gulf. It's characterized by brackish water [a mix of salt and freshwater] supporting a diverse range of marine life, including redfish, snook and sea trout, making it a popular spot for fishing enthusiasts STRAIGHT from your own SEAWALL! *Properties like this are a dream to many so don't delay and schedule your showing today!*
